Introduction

Steaming milk without a steamer is a valuable skill for anyone looking to enhance their coffee experience at home. Whether you're making lattes, cappuccinos, or simply enjoy a frothy cup of coffee, knowing how to steam milk without specialized equipment can elevate your beverage. There are several methods to achieve creamy, frothy milk without a steamer, allowing you to enjoy café-quality drinks in the comfort of your home.
Here are some popular techniques:
  • Using a French Press: Pour hot milk into a French press, then pump the plunger up and down vigorously to create froth.
  • Whisking: Heat milk in a saucepan and whisk it vigorously until it reaches your desired frothiness.
  • Jar Method: Shake hot milk in a sealed jar until frothy, then pour it into your coffee.
  • Handheld Frother: Use an electric or manual frother to aerate the milk after heating.
Each of these methods can produce delicious results, making it easy to enjoy your favorite coffee drinks without investing in expensive equipment. Remember, the key to great steamed milk is to heat it gently and avoid boiling. With practice, you can master these techniques and impress your friends with your barista skills. FAQs

How can I steam milk without a steamer?

You can steam milk without a steamer by using methods like a French press, whisking, shaking in a jar, or using a handheld frother.

What type of milk works best for steaming?

Whole milk is ideal for steaming due to its fat content, but you can also use alternatives like almond or oat milk for different flavors.

Can I froth cold milk?

Yes, you can froth cold milk, but it won't create the same creamy texture as steamed milk. For best results, heat the milk first.

What are common mistakes when steaming milk?

Common mistakes include overheating the milk, not aerating enough, or using milk that is too cold. Practice will help you avoid these issues.

How can I make my frothed milk sweeter?

You can add sweeteners like sugar, flavored syrups, or vanilla extract to your milk before frothing for a sweeter taste.
